Wireshark Software Download Unlock Network Insights for Debugging and Troubleshooting

As Wireshark software download becomes the go-to solution for network enthusiasts and professionals alike, this comprehensive guide offers an in-depth look at its core features, capabilities, and applications. By harnessing the power of Wireshark, you’ll be able to delve into the intricacies of network protocols, analyze packet data, and uncover the causes behind connectivity issues.

From its origins as a simple packet sniffer to its current status as a robust network analysis tool, Wireshark has evolved to cater to the needs of various industries, including cybersecurity, network administration, and development.

Understanding the Purpose of Wireshark Software

Wireshark is an advanced network protocol analyzer that allows you to capture and analyze packet data in real-time. It’s a powerful tool used by network administrators, developers, and cybersecurity professionals to troubleshoot network connectivity issues, optimize network performance, and identify potential security threats.The primary function of Wireshark is to analyze and decode network packets, providing a detailed understanding of network communication.

By capturing and inspecting packets, you can identify issues with network protocols, identify security vulnerabilities, and optimize network performance.

Benefits of Using Wireshark

Wireshark offers numerous benefits, including:

  • Packet capture and analysis: Wireshark allows you to capture and analyze packet data in real-time, providing a detailed understanding of network communication.
  • Network protocol analysis: Wireshark supports over 500 network protocols, making it an ideal tool for analyzing and troubleshooting network issues.
  • Security analysis: Wireshark’s deep packet inspection capabilities allow you to identify potential security threats, such as malware and intrusions.
  • Live capture capabilities: Wireshark can capture and analyze packets in real-time, making it an essential tool for network troubleshooting and optimization.

In addition to these benefits, Wireshark also offers a user-friendly interface, a large community of users and developers, and extensive documentation and resources.

Wireshark vs. Other Packet Analysis Software

While there are several packet analysis software tools available, Wireshark stands out from the competition due to its:

  • Live capture capabilities: Wireshark is one of the few packet analysis tools that can capture and analyze packets in real-time.
  • Deep packet inspection: Wireshark’s deep packet inspection capabilities allow you to analyze packet data at the bit level, making it an ideal tool for security analysis and troubleshooting.
  • Extensive protocol support: Wireshark supports over 500 network protocols, making it an ideal tool for analyzing and troubleshooting network issues.
  • Large community of users and developers: Wireshark has a large and active community of users and developers, providing extensive documentation and resources.

Overall, Wireshark is a powerful and versatile tool that offers a wide range of benefits, making it an essential tool for network administrators, developers, and cybersecurity professionals. By using Wireshark, you can gain a deeper understanding of network communication, identify potential security threats, and optimize network performance.

Packet analysis is a complex process that requires a deep understanding of network protocols and packet data. Wireshark provides a user-friendly interface and extensive documentation, making it an ideal tool for packet analysis and network troubleshooting.

Wireshark Features

Some of Wireshark’s key features include:

  • Packet capture and analysis
  • Network protocol analysis
  • Security analysis
  • Live capture capabilities
  • Deep packet inspection

These features make Wireshark an essential tool for network administrators, developers, and cybersecurity professionals.

Wireshark Use Cases, Wireshark software download

Wireshark can be applied to a wide range of use cases, including:

  • Network troubleshooting and optimization
  • Security analysis and incident response
  • Network protocol development and testing
  • Network performance monitoring and optimization

By understanding the purpose and benefits of Wireshark, you can apply this powerful tool to a wide range of use cases, improving network performance, security, and overall efficiency.

When it comes to network traffic analysis, many professionals swear by Wireshark software download from their official website for its unparalleled insights. But, did you know that just like Wireshark deciphers complex network packets, we can uncover hidden charm in simple gestures – and what better way to express our affection than with handcrafted free valentine cards to print from loved ones?

So, go ahead and impress your special someone, and then dive back into your network troubleshooting with Wireshark’s powerful toolkit.

Downloading and Installing Wireshark Software

To get started with Wireshark, you’ll need to download and install the software on your preferred operating system. The process is relatively straightforward, but it’s essential to ensure you meet the system requirements and follow the recommended configuration for optimal performance.

See also  Angry IP Download Unlocking Network Scanning Potential

System Requirements

Wireshark supports various operating systems, including Windows, macOS, and Linux distributions. To run the software smoothly, you’ll need to meet the following system requirements:

  • The operating system should be 64-bit.
  • The processor should have a minimum speed of 1.5 GHz.
  • The RAM should be at least 2 GB.
  • The disk space should be at least 100 MB.

These system requirements ensure that Wireshark can capture and display packets efficiently, without causing any performance issues.

Downloading Wireshark

To download Wireshark, follow these steps:

  1. Visit the official Wireshark website ([www.wireshark.org](http://www.wireshark.org)).
  2. Click on the ‘Download’ button, and select the version that matches your operating system.
  3. Choose the language pack you prefer and click ‘Continue’.
  4. Wait for the download to complete. The file will be saved in your Downloads folder.

Note that the download process may take a few minutes, depending on your internet connection speed.

Installing Wireshark

Once the download is complete, follow these steps to install Wireshark:

  1. Open the downloaded package (it will have a .exe or .pkg extension, depending on your operating system).
  2. FOLLOW THE PROMPTS to complete the installation:
  3. Installation Steps

    Step Description
    1 Accept the license agreement.
    2 Choose the installation location (the default is fine).
    3 Select the components you want to install (e.g., Wireshark, TShark, and Wiretap).
    4 Click ‘Install’

    (Please note that some steps may vary depending on your operating system.)

  4. Wait for the installation to complete. This may take a few minutes, depending on your system specifications.

After the installation is complete, you can launch Wireshark to explore its features and start capturing packets.

Troubleshooting Common Issues

During the installation process, you may encounter some common issues, such as missing dependencies or outdated versions. Here’s a brief guide to troubleshooting these issues:

  • Missing dependencies: If you encounter an error message stating that certain dependencies are missing, refer to the Wireshark website for the specific installation instructions for your operating system.
  • Outdated versions: If you’re experiencing issues with outdated versions, try updating Wireshark to the latest version from the official website.

If you’re still having trouble, consider seeking help from the Wireshark community or consulting the official documentation for further guidance.

Configuring Wireshark for Optimal Performance

To ensure optimal performance, follow these configurations:

  • Disable any unnecessary plugins and filters.
  • Adjust the color scheme to reduce eye strain.
  • Use the ‘ Follow Stream’ feature to display the contents of packets in a more readable format. This feature is particularly useful for capturing large packets.

Key Features of Wireshark Software: Wireshark Software Download

Wireshark is a powerful network protocol analyzer that offers a wide range of features and tools to help users understand and troubleshoot network communications. With its user-friendly interface and extensive functionality, Wireshark has become a go-to tool for network administrators, security professionals, and developers.One of the key features of Wireshark is its ability to capture and analyze network traffic in real-time.

This allows users to inspect packet details, track conversations, and identify potential security threats. Additionally, Wireshark supports a vast array of network protocols, including TCP/IP, HTTP, HTTPS, and UDP, among others.

Packet Capture and Analysis

Wireshark’s packet capture feature allows users to capture network traffic from a specific interface, process, or socket. The captured packets can then be analyzed using various tools, such as the Packet List Pane, which provides a summary of the captured packets, or the Packet Details Pane, which shows the detailed information of each packet.Wireshark also offers a range of tools for packet analysis, including the Follow Stream feature, which allows users to follow the contents of a streamed file, and the Packet Bytes feature, which displays the raw byte stream of a packet.

Filtering Capabilities

Wireshark’s filtering capabilities enable users to select specific packets for analysis, based on a variety of criteria, including filter expressions, display options, and coloring rules. The filter expressions can be used to specify conditions, such as IP addresses, ports, protocols, and packet contents, while the display options allow users to customize the appearance of the packet list pane.The coloring rules feature, on the other hand, allows users to highlight specific packets based on their characteristics, such as IP addresses, packet lengths, or packet types.

Supported Protocols and Network Protocols

Wireshark supports a wide range of network protocols, including:

Protocol Description Features
TCP/IP Transmission Control Protocol/Internet Protocol suite connection-oriented, reliable, ordered data transfer
HTTP/HTTPS HyperText Transfer Protocol/Secure HyperText Transfer Protocol request-response, caching, SSL/TLS encryption
UDP User Datagram Protocol connectionless, best-effort delivery, error checking
ICMP Internet Control Message Protocol error and control messages, packet routing
DNS Domain Name System domain name resolution, DNS queries
SMTP Simple Mail Transfer Protocol email transmission, mail server interactions

These are just a few examples of the many protocols and network protocols supported by Wireshark. The tool’s extensive protocol support makes it an ideal choice for network administrators, security professionals, and developers who need to understand and troubleshoot network communications.

Network Protocols Supported by Wireshark Software

Wireshark is a powerful tool for network protocol analysis, which plays a crucial role in troubleshooting network connectivity issues. When troubleshooting network connectivity issues, protocol analysis is essential to understand the data flow between devices and identify where the problem lies. Wireshark software facilitates this process by allowing users to capture and display network traffic in a detailed and organized manner.

See also  Dj Zinhle Siyabonga Mp3 Download - Unlocking the Secrets of South Africas Music Scene

TCP/IP Protocol Support

One of the most widely used network protocols, TCP/IP (Transmission Control Protocol/Internet Protocol), is supported by Wireshark. TCP/IP is a connection-oriented protocol for transporting packets over the internet. It ensures that packets are delivered in the correct order and reassembled into their original form at the receiving end.Wireshark supports TCP/IP protocol analysis, allowing users to examine packet headers, analyze network traffic flow, and identify potential issues such as packet loss, corruption, or mis-ordering.

HTTP/HTTPS Protocol Support

Wireshark also supports HTTP and HTTPS (Hypertext Transfer Protocol Secure) protocol analysis. HTTP is a fundamental protocol for communication over the web, while HTTPS is a secure variant that encrypts data transmitted over the internet.With Wireshark, users can capture and analyze HTTP and HTTPS traffic, including requests, responses, and headers. This allows for detailed analysis of web-based interactions, including identification of performance bottlenecks, security vulnerabilities, and issues with web applications.

UDP Protocol Support

Wireshark supports UDP (User Datagram Protocol), a connectionless protocol that operates on a best-effort basis to ensure packets are delivered. UDP is widely used for streaming and VoIP applications.Wireshark’s UDP protocol analysis capabilities allow users to capture and examine UDP traffic, including packets, ports, and transmission data. This helps identify potential issues such as packet loss, corruption, or mis-ordering, enabling users to troubleshoot UDP-based applications more effectively.

DNS Protocol Support

Wireshark also supports DNS (Domain Name System) protocol analysis. DNS is a protocol that maps hostnames to IP addresses, enabling network devices to communicate with each other.Wireshark’s DNS protocol analysis capabilities allow users to capture and examine DNS requests, responses, and query data. This helps identify potential issues such as DNS resolution errors, caching problems, and name server misconfigurations.

SSH Protocol Support

Wireshark supports SSH (Secure Shell) protocol analysis, which enables secure remote login and file transfer over the internet. SSH is widely used in cloud computing, network management, and remote desktop applications.Wireshark’s SSH protocol analysis capabilities allow users to capture and examine SSH traffic, including authentication data, encryption keys, and session data. This helps identify potential issues such as authentication errors, encryption problems, and connection timeouts.

FTP Protocol Support

Wireshark also supports FTP (File Transfer Protocol) protocol analysis. FTP is a protocol used to share files between hosts over a network.Wireshark’s FTP protocol analysis capabilities allow users to capture and examine FTP traffic, including file transfers, directory listings, and command interactions. This helps identify potential issues such as file transfer errors, connection timeouts, and authentication problems.

Advanced Wireshark Capabilities and Extensions

Wireshark’s power and versatility stem from its extensive set of plugins and extensions, which significantly enhance its analysis capabilities and make it an indispensable tool for network and systems administrators, network security professionals, and researchers. These additions expand Wireshark’s functionality to include advanced protocol analysis, specialized packet inspection, and improved support for various network protocols, making it an even more valuable asset for network troubleshooting, monitoring, and security assessments.Wireshark’s plugin architecture allows developers to create custom plugins, known as “dissectors,” to support specific protocols or features not natively supported by the software.

This flexibility enables users to tailor Wireshark to their specific needs and extends its functionality to cover a broader range of technologies. Some popular plugins for Wireshark include the SSL/TLS plugin for in-depth analysis of encrypted communications and the PostgreSQL plugin for detailed packet inspection and monitoring.

Installing and Configuring Third-Party Plugins

To tap into Wireshark’s vast plugin ecosystem and expand its capabilities, it’s essential to learn how to install and configure third-party plugins. This involves several steps, starting with the download and extraction of the plugin files. Once extracted, the plugin needs to be added to Wireshark’s plugin directory, typically located at /usr/lib/wireshark/plugins/. Next, restart Wireshark or reload the plugins manually to activate the new addition.

Configuration may involve setting up specific parameters or options within the plugin itself or adjusting Wireshark’s preferences to accommodate the new plugin.

Advanced Wireshark Features and Tools

Wireshark boasts an impressive array of advanced features and tools, each catering to distinct aspects of network analysis, security, and troubleshooting. These include:

Deep Packet Inspection

Wireshark’s deep packet inspection capabilities allow for the detailed analysis of network packets, encompassing their payload as well as various network data. This feature is instrumental in understanding network behavior, identifying issues with data integrity, and uncovering threats that might be missed by traditional network monitoring tools. By scrutinizing packet payloads, analysts can uncover hidden patterns, anomalies, and unauthorized data transfers that could compromise network security.

VoIP Analysis

Wireshark’s VoIP analysis capabilities focus on the protocols used for voice over internet protocol communications, specifically RTP and SIP. These features enable in-depth inspection of voice data packets, allowing for the identification of issues affecting voice quality, such as packet loss, delay, and jitter. This capability is invaluable for network service providers and VoIP system administrators seeking to guarantee high-quality voice communications.

IPv6 Support

Wireshark’s IPv6 support is designed to handle the next-generation internet protocol and includes features for analyzing both IPv4 and IPv6 traffic. Analysts can leverage this capability to identify network issues specific to the IPv6 protocol, such as duplicate address detection or neighbor solicitation packets. Moreover, IPv6 support in Wireshark ensures seamless analysis of emerging networks transitioning to IPv6 from IPv4.

See also  Free Online Hindi Movies Online, Now Available Anywhere

Flow Analysis

Wireshark’s flow analysis tools focus on examining network traffic patterns and identifying potential anomalies. This capability is critical for network security professionals who need to monitor and detect suspicious activities, such as malware spread, data exfiltration, or denial of service (DoS) attacks. By analyzing flow data, they can track network connections, identify the source and destination addresses, and filter out legitimate traffic to pinpoint security threats.

When it comes to network protocol analysis, Wireshark is the go-to software download for many professionals – a free, open-source tool that provides unparalleled insights into network traffic, allowing them to identify bottlenecks and optimize performance. Whether they’re taking a break to catch a performance like Wicked for Good, a free online streaming production or diving back into analysis, Wireshark is an essential tool for anyone working with network communications, with new features and updates being frequently released to expand its capabilities.

Packet Coloring and Filtering

Wireshark’s packet coloring and filtering tools provide a straightforward way to visualize complex network traffic by categorizing packets based on specific criteria. This feature allows users to quickly identify different types of traffic, visualize protocol flows, or highlight specific packets of interest. By applying filters, users can focus on particular segments of traffic, such as HTTP, FTP, or SSH, and gain a clearer understanding of network activity.

Key Wireshark Features

  • Deep Packet Inspection

    Wireshark’s deep packet inspection (DPI) capabilities are essential for network security professionals and analysts seeking in-depth analysis of network packets. DPI includes examining packet payloads and various network data, facilitating a deeper understanding of network behavior and security-related issues.

  • VoIP Analysis

    Wireshark’s VoIP analysis capability focuses on the inspection of voice over internet protocol (VoIP) communications. This includes the examination of RTP and SIP protocols to identify issues affecting voice quality.

  • IPv6 Support

    Wireshark’s IPv6 support allows analysts to examine both IPv4 and IPv6 traffic, including identifying network issues specific to the IPv6 protocol.

  • Flow Analysis

    Wireshark’s flow analysis capability is designed for examining network traffic patterns to identify potential anomalies and threats, such as malware spread, data exfiltration, or denial of service (DoS) attacks.

  • Packet Coloring and Filtering

    Wireshark’s packet coloring and filtering tools enable users to visualize complex network traffic, apply filters, and focus on specific segments of traffic.

Wireshark is an invaluable tool for advanced network analysis, thanks to its extensive plugin ecosystem and the variety of features that expand its capabilities. From DPI and VoIP analysis to IPv6 support and flow analysis, each feature adds a piece to the puzzle of comprehensive network monitoring and security assessment, turning Wireshark into an indispensable asset for professionals in the field.

Best Practices for Using Wireshark Software

When it comes to leveraging Wireshark for network analysis, it’s essential to follow best practices to optimize packet capture, reduce processing, and maintain proficiency in emerging network technologies and protocols. By doing so, you’ll be able to extract valuable insights from network traffic, identify potential vulnerabilities, and improve overall network security.When applying best practices for using Wireshark, one of the key considerations is maintaining up-to-date knowledge of network technologies and protocols.

This involves regularly staying informed about new and emerging protocols, as well as any changes to existing ones, to ensure you’re able to effectively use Wireshark software.

Optimizing Packet Capture

To optimize packet capture with Wireshark, consider the following strategies:

  • Understand your network infrastructure

    Familiarize yourself with your network’s configuration, including routers, switches, and firewalls. This will help you identify potential bottlenecks and areas where packet capture may be more effective.

  • Use the correct capture interface

    Ensure that you’re capturing packets on the correct interface to avoid unnecessary data collection and potential performance issues.

  • Prioritize capture filters

    Wisely apply capture filters to focus on specific protocols, services, or traffic patterns, thereby reducing unnecessary data collection and improving processing efficiency.

Maintaining Up-to-Date Knowledge

To maintain proficiency in emerging network technologies and protocols, consider the following strategies:

  • Attend workshops and webinars

    Regularly participate in workshops and webinars that focus on network analysis, packet capture techniques, and emerging network technologies to stay current.

  • Join online communities

    Engage with online forums and communities dedicated to network analysis and Wireshark to exchange knowledge, ask questions, and stay informed about best practices.

  • Read industry publications

    Regularly read industry publications and blogs to stay up-to-date on the latest network technologies, protocols, and trends.

Continuous Learning and Professional Development

To continue improving your skills in network analysis and packet capture techniques, consider the following areas for continuous learning:

  • Network fundamentals

    Expand your knowledge of network hardware, protocols, and standards to better understand the underlying technology and improve your analysis.

  • Network security

    Develop skills in recognizing threats, vulnerabilities, and security protocols to improve your ability to identify potential security risks and take corrective action.

  • Packet analysis

    Learn to identify patterns, anomalies, and network behavior to improve your ability to extract valuable insights from network traffic.

Final Summary

Wireshark Software Download Unlock Network Insights for Debugging and Troubleshooting

As you explore the world of Wireshark software download, remember that mastering its capabilities takes time, patience, and practice. With this guide, you’ll be well-equipped to tackle network debugging and troubleshooting tasks with confidence. Whether you’re a seasoned professional or a network newbie, Wireshark is an invaluable asset that will help you unravel the mysteries of network protocols and optimize network performance.

Question Bank

What is Wireshark software download, and what are its primary functions?

Wireshark software download is a free, open-source network protocol analyzer used for capturing, filtering, and analyzing network data. Its primary functions include packet capture, protocol analysis, and network debugging.

Can Wireshark software download be used on various operating systems?

Yes, Wireshark software download is available for Windows, macOS, and Linux distributions, allowing users to utilize its capabilities across diverse platforms.

Are there any advanced features in Wireshark software download?

Yes, Wireshark software download features deep packet inspection, VoIP analysis, IPv6 support, flow analysis, packet coloring, and filtering, making it a comprehensive tool for network analysis.

Leave a Comment